Shingle rep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ged or worn roofing shingles to restore the integrity of a roof. Over time, shingles can become cracked, curled, or missing due to exposure to weather elements such as wind, rain, and hail. Repairing shingles helps prevent water from seeping into the underlying roof structure, which could lead to leaks and more extensive damage. Service providers typically assess the condition of existing shingles, identify areas that need attention, and perform repairs that match the existing roof for a seamless appearance.

These services are essential for addressing common roofing problems like wind damage, hail strikes, or the gradual aging of shingles. When shingles are cracked or broken, they no longer provide the necessary protection against water intrusion. Missing shingles can leave vulnerable spots that allow moisture to penetrate the roof deck. Repairing or replacing damaged shingles helps extend the lifespan of the roof, maintain its effectiveness, and prevent costly repairs down the line. The overview below groups typical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Doylestown,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or shingle repairs in Doylestown can cost between $250 and $600, covering issues like replacing a few damaged shingles or fixing leaks.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Moderate Projects - When more extensive repairs are needed, such as replacing multiple sections or addressing underlying damage, costs often range from $600 to $1,500. Larger, more complex jobs are less common but can reach higher prices.

Full Roof Replacement - A complete shingle roof replacement in the Doylestown area generally costs between $5,000 and $10,000, depending on roof size and material choices. Many homeowners fall into the middle of this range, with some projects exceeding it for premium materials.

Complex or Custom Jobs - Very large or specialized projects, such as custom designs or steep roofs, can exceed $10,000 and sometimes reach $15,000 or more. These are less frequent and typically involve additional factors like structural work or high-end mater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that shingle repair is needed? Look for missing, cracked, or curling shingles, as well as any leaks or water stains on ceilings that may indicate damage requiring repair.

How can I prevent future shingle damage? Regular inspections and prompt repairs of damaged shingles can help maintain roof integrity and prevent further issues.

What types of shingle repairs do local contractors typically handle? Contractors can fix missing or broken shingles, seal leaks, and replace damaged areas to restore your roof’s protection.

Are shingle repairs suitable for all types of roofing materials? Most common roofing materials can be repaired by local service providers, but specific repair methods may vary based on the shingle type.
